Hey guys. I figured I would share my new personal best. My goal since last winter was to make my car go into the nine’s N/A. After a few rentals and changing out a few things I finally got what I was hunting for. This is a head/cam setup, with full bolt ons, running on E85. This also is full street trim with nothing removed from the car except the front sway bar. I want to thank my buddies from JTM Motorsports, John and Matt, and Chris Kagan from Kagan Tuned for helping me achieve my goal. Also got to meet Gary at the rental today and he shared a lot of information with me. Heres a mod list, video and the time slip. Maybe 9.8’s next season

2008 c6 z06
tires used- hoosier dr2. 335/35/17
mods- btr stage 4 cam, ported heads, mamo msd intake manifold, nw 102, e-85, 2” ARHlong tubes, halltec intake, mantic 9000 clutch, 17" weld drag pack
